本文目录导读:
随着互联网的飞速发展,PHP作为一款功能强大、易于使用的开源服务器端脚本语言,得到了广大开发者的青睐,在Windows服务器上配置PHP,不仅可以提高网站性能,还能降低维护成本,本文将深入解析Windows服务器上PHP的配置与优化技巧,帮助您轻松搭建高性能的PHP环境。
Windows服务器上配置PHP的步骤
1、安装PHP
(1)下载PHP安装包:访问PHP官网(https://www.php.net/),下载适合Windows操作系统的PHP安装包。
图片来源于网络,如有侵权联系删除
(2)安装PHP:运行安装包,按照提示完成安装。
(3)安装PHP扩展:根据实际需求,安装相应的PHP扩展,如MySQL、PDO等。
2、配置PHP
(1)修改PHP配置文件:找到PHP安装目录下的“php.ini”文件,用文本编辑器打开。
(2)配置PHP扩展:在“php.ini”文件中,找到对应扩展的配置项,根据实际需求进行修改,修改MySQL扩展配置如下:
extension_dir = "C:phpext"
extension=php_mysql.dll
(3)配置PHP环境变量:在系统环境变量中,添加PHP的路径,具体操作如下:
- 右键点击“我的电脑”,选择“属性”;
- 点击“高级系统设置”;
- 在“系统属性”窗口中,点击“环境变量”;
- 在“系统变量”中,点击“新建”;
- 输入变量名“PHP_HOME”,变量值“C:php”;
- 点击“确定”;
- 在“系统变量”中,点击“新建”;
图片来源于网络,如有侵权联系删除
- 输入变量名“PATH”,变量值“%PHP_HOME%in”,点击“确定”。
3、安装Apache或IIS服务器
(1)安装Apache:访问Apache官网(http://httpd.apache.org/),下载适合Windows操作系统的Apache安装包,按照提示完成安装。
(2)安装IIS:打开Windows服务器管理器,点击“添加角色和功能”,在“服务器角色”中,勾选“Web服务器(IIS)”,点击“下一步”完成安装。
4、配置Apache或IIS服务器
(1)配置Apache:在Apache安装目录下的“httpd.conf”文件中,修改以下配置项:
ServerRoot "C:Apache24"
DocumentRoot "C:www"
Options Indexes FollowSymLinks
AllowOverride All
Require all granted
(2)配置IIS:在IIS管理器中,创建一个新的网站,将网站目录设置为“C:www”,绑定到80端口。
Windows服务器上PHP的优化技巧
1、优化PHP配置
(1)调整内存分配:在“php.ini”文件中,修改以下配置项:
memory_limit = 128M
图片来源于网络,如有侵权联系删除
max_execution_time = 30
max_input_time = 60
zlib.output_compression = On
(2)关闭垃圾回收:在“php.ini”文件中,将以下配置项设置为Off:
opcache.enable = Off
2、优化Apache或IIS服务器
(1)配置缓存:在Apache或IIS服务器中,配置缓存策略,提高网站访问速度。
(2)优化静态资源:对网站中的静态资源进行压缩、合并,减少服务器负载。
3、优化数据库
(1)优化SQL语句:合理编写SQL语句,提高数据库查询效率。
(2)索引优化:对数据库表进行索引优化,提高查询速度。
本文深入解析了Windows服务器上PHP的配置与优化技巧,从安装PHP、配置PHP环境、安装Apache或IIS服务器,到优化PHP配置、优化Apache或IIS服务器、优化数据库等方面进行了详细阐述,希望本文能帮助您轻松搭建高性能的PHP环境,提高网站性能。
标签: #win服务器配置php
评论列表